MPE is currently seeking a Junior Electrical Engineer to join our team in Calgary, Alberta. The successful candidate will play a key role in design and project management within MPE's Electrical Team.

About MPE:

MPE a division of Englobe is a professional engineering consulting firm that operates out of offices across Alberta, Saskatchewan, Manitoba, and British Columbia. We offer full-service, multi-disciplinary engineering in the water resources, irrigation, municipal, and building services sectors. Our company has become a leading provider of world-class expertise and exceptional services to our clients across Canada for over 40 years, and our commitment to delivering a high-quality product has been the foundation of our growth and success.

Your Contribution

As an Electrical Engineer, you will work in collaboration with the Electrical team

Your main responsibilities will be:

  • Preparing cost estimates, technical reports, meeting minutes, design drawings, specifications, and contract documents under guidance of senior engineering staff.
  • Electrical System Design including but not limited to:
    • Power distribution and emergency backup (up to 750V).
    • Fire Alarm.
    • Security, door access and controls.
    • Communications and networking.
    • Automation and Control.
  • Providing technical assistance on multi-disciplinary projects.
  • Application of applicable codes including the Canadian Electrical Code.
  • Construction inspections to ensure design compliance.
  • Liaising with clients, consultants, regulatory agencies and utility companies and contractors.
  • Maintaining knowledge and understanding of safety policies and procedures.
  • AutoCAD and Revit experience would be an asset.
  • Maintaining client relationships.
  • Apply and promote Englobe's health and safety rules

Your Profile

  • Degree in Electrical Engineering from an accredited University or a diploma in a relevant discipline
  • Eligible for membership with APEGA
  • Good verbal communication and technical writing skills
  • Show an aptitude of general construction methods
  • Valid driver's license (job duties may include some travel)
  • Ability to work effectively within a team environment
  • Self motivated with a strong work ethic
